Florida allows depositions in felony-level criminal issues, providing the protection a beneficial chance to examine the alleged sufferer under oath. Unlike lots of states where depositions are rare or snugly restricted, Florida's criminal procedure allows this tool to play a purposeful function early in the lawsuits process. These sessions usually reveal far more than cops records or created declarations.
